2-Car Crash On Pennsylvania Turnpike Snarls Traffic, Injures 2

WHITEMARSH TOWNSHIP, Pa. (CBS) – A two-car crash on the Pennsylvania Turnpike in Montgomery Friday afternoon snarled traffic and injured two people.

The accident happened shortly before 2 p.m. in the westbound lanes of the Turnpike near the Fort Washington exit.

Chopper 3 HD was over the scene where it showed two cars involved in the crash. One of the cars flipped over while the second car suffered damage to the left drivers side.

There were reports of at least one person trapped and firefighters were seen using the Jaws of Life on one of the cars. One person was transported to Abington Hospital and one to Montgomery County. There is no word on their condition.

Traffic was backed up for miles after the accident, but as of 4 p.m., the PA Turnpike was reopened.
